Antigo, like a local
Don't miss
- Antigo Public Library: A beautiful historic building and community hub.
- Langlade County Historical Society Museum: Offers insight into local history and culture.
- Pine Lake: Great for summer activities like swimming and fishing.
- Antigo City Park: A peaceful spot for picnics and walking trails.

Know before you go
Best time
May-August. Pleasant weather for outdoor activities and local festivals.
Getting around
Personal vehicles and bicycles are common; limited public transportation options.
